Output 3d392111b71151b74f25124c8490408304019e17c32d28720382faa1b93e2d9e:0

value
17195896
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 10d2b25d0be0f341e8280457d48997576a3776dd OP_EQUALVERIFY OP_CHECKSIG
address
12XxDY2NuNCuazzSc7SMjqhuFDv3PwXtUD
transaction
3d392111b71151b74f25124c8490408304019e17c32d28720382faa1b93e2d9e
spent
true